Portrait of Marquess Massimiliano Stampa

The Portrait of Marquess Massimiliano Stampa is a painting by the Italian sixteenth-century artist Sofonisba Anguissola. It is one of the earliest commissions for Anguissola, commissioned by the Stampa family to record the bequest of the title Marquess to Massimiliano. According to a note on the reverse of the painting, the boy was nine years old and the third son in the Stampa family. [1]

The painting hangs in Walters Art Gallery, Baltimore, United States.
